mirror of
https://github.com/pmmp/PocketMine-MP.git
synced 2025-06-11 14:05:35 +00:00
NetworkSession: fixed timings not being stopped when handling uncompressed packets
This commit is contained in:
parent
b2c97cf2f1
commit
72f3c0b4b9
@ -360,12 +360,12 @@ class NetworkSession{
|
|||||||
}
|
}
|
||||||
|
|
||||||
if($this->enableCompression){
|
if($this->enableCompression){
|
||||||
Timings::$playerNetworkReceiveDecompress->startTiming();
|
|
||||||
$compressionType = ord($payload[0]);
|
$compressionType = ord($payload[0]);
|
||||||
$compressed = substr($payload, 1);
|
$compressed = substr($payload, 1);
|
||||||
if($compressionType === CompressionAlgorithm::NONE){
|
if($compressionType === CompressionAlgorithm::NONE){
|
||||||
$decompressed = $compressed;
|
$decompressed = $compressed;
|
||||||
}elseif($compressionType === $this->compressor->getNetworkId()){
|
}elseif($compressionType === $this->compressor->getNetworkId()){
|
||||||
|
Timings::$playerNetworkReceiveDecompress->startTiming();
|
||||||
try{
|
try{
|
||||||
$decompressed = $this->compressor->decompress($compressed);
|
$decompressed = $this->compressor->decompress($compressed);
|
||||||
}catch(DecompressionException $e){
|
}catch(DecompressionException $e){
|
||||||
|
Loading…
x
Reference in New Issue
Block a user